Brenda Rose Jewell age 59 passed away peacefully at her home in Beechville, Metcalfe County, KY, on Thursday, May 19, 2016, surrounded by her family.

Funeral services will be conducted at Butler Funeral Home, 201 East Street, Edmonton, KY, at 4pmCT, on Sunday, May 22, 2016, with burial in the Bowles Cemetery at twilight. The family will receive visitors at the funeral home on Saturday May 21st from 5:00 PM until 8:00 PM and on Sunday May 22nd from 9:00 AM until time of service.



Brenda Rose Jewell, Metcalfe County, KY (1956-2016)


She was born October 31, 1956, the 5th child born to Harry and Virginia London Jewell. She died Thursday, May 19, 2016, in Beechville, Metcalfe County, KY, at the age of 59 years, six months, and 19 days.

She is survived by:
  • Three sisters: Janice (Randall) Lambirth, Kathy (David) Acree and Donita Kirby

  • Nieces and nephews; Jennifer Deweese, Craig (Annie) Deweese, Jeffrey Martin, Katye (Troy) Jessie, Jeremy Marin, Becca (Adam) Neal, Randall (Erin) Lambirth, Chris (Shea) Lambirth, Phillip Cassaday and Will Cassady

  • Several great nieces, nephews, step nieces and step nephews
Brenda was a registered nurse spending most of her career working in the Intensive Care Unit at T.J. Samson Hospital, then later in the Cardiac cath lab. She retired from the hospital in 2012, then began to work part-time at the Regional Cancer Center where she was still employed.

In addition to her parents she was preceded in death by an infant brother Jimmie Ray, a sister Wanda Deweese and a brother in law Kent Kirby. Send condolences to the family of Brenda Rose Jewell

Butler Funeral Home, 201 East Street, Edmonton, KY, in charge of arrangements.
